我需要一些关于 NLP 的解释。是否可以使用PHP cURL 和DOM Parser 从非结构化的html 内容中提取数据,形成结构化的内容,然后将内容保存到数据库中,这算是NLP 的一种形式吗?任何解释将不胜感激。
问问题
132 次
2 回答
2
不是。NLP 是一个描述试图分析和理解自然语言的技术的术语。换句话说,NLP 只适用于你真正试图理解所说的话。
于 2012-09-21T18:41:10.893 回答
-1
不是——NLP的意思是Natural Language Processing。你说的任务是纯编程任务,与NLP无关。XML 是一种已知格式,您需要编写一个 XML 解析器才能从 XML 中读取数据并将其格式化为用户所需的数据库数据类型。
从高层次的角度来看,NLP 是关于编写一个可以理解任何人类语言(如英语或法语)并以所需格式存储数据的解析器,然后进一步将这些数据用于任何目的。
假设有一条消息“打开画廊”。您的 NLP 解析器可以解析该语句并且可以发现open是一个动词,而那是一个名词。NLP 的这种 NLP 任务称为词性 (POS) 标记。
任何可以以编程方式使用自然语言的任务都称为 NLP。
于 2012-09-23T06:22:55.080 回答